Look at how the economy is expected to progress in the region. High unemployment and a shortage of decent jobs keep property prices down. This will reduce the profit that you make. A robust city will increase the value of your property.

The best real estate investment you can make is purchasing and renting out one bedroom condos. Most people that are in the market for a rental property are single may they be young singles, divorced middle-agers or older widowed people. It is not only the easiest property to rent, but also the simplest to manage.

Try using a company that specializes in property management. This will cost money, but it is usually a worthy investment. They take care of checking out possible tenants and they also make arrangements for necessary repairs. This frees up time to look for more properties.

Insure all of your properties, even if they are currently vacant. While insurance can get expensive, it will ultimately protect your investment. If something were to go wrong on the land or in a building you own, you will be covered. Also, have a general safety inspection conducted once in a while too, just to be on the safe side.

Know that you need a good team to get involved in real estate investing. At a minimum, you need a Realtor, accountant and a lawyer you can all trust. You might even need an investor or a party of fellow investors. Reach out through your personal connections to find individuals who will not let you down.
